What you're referring to with DX12 is multi-adapter, not SLI. SLI is the proprietary technology from Nvidia that allows you to use two GPU with the same chip together (only two 970 for example). Multi-adapter is a feature that developers can implement with DX12 that allows the player to use different GPU (980Ti + 1070 for example, or 980Ti + Fury X) to render different stuff in-game. There aren't a lot of games supporting this feature right now, and I think it will be a while before we see this becoming more widespread
